We think it's worth upgrading your iPhone 7 or 7 Plus to the new bezel-less iPhone X, but only if you can afford its steep price. The new iPhone X is a gorgeous, powerful smartphone with an impressive display, waterproof body, and killer cameras. If you don't shatter its display or glass backing, it should easily last you two years.
The iPhone 8, on the other hand, just isn't worthy of your wallet if you already have an iPhone 7. The iPhone 8 and 8 Plus don't offer any significant upgrades over their predecessors. There are just not that many noteworthy differences in terms of performance or features.
As you're probably aware, the iPhone 7 sports a rehashed design of the iPhone 6 and iPhone 6S. The biggest external differences being the elimination of antenna lines on the phone's rear and, of course, the headphone jack. It sports an aluminum back that comes in silver, gold, rose gold, red, and matte or glossy black.
